
Engineering Director
- 上海市
- 长期
- 全职
- Lead and develop teams of software engineers, including project planning, technical leadership and career development of your reports.
- Identify best practices and tools to maximize our ability to build and maintain features and services.
- Acting as site tech leader to drive the team's technical improvements and roadmap.
- Collaborates with leadership across teams to define solutions, technical implementation to drive software maturity and practices.
- Own the overall planning, execution and success of projects that directly improve our top-line business metrics.
- Working with Engineering Leaders to hire top talent for the team.
- 10+ years of software engineering experience for high-scale products or infrastructure.
- 5+ years of people management experience for a group of engineers
- Passion of building intuitive, high-quality developers tooling, Steaming and APIs.
- Strong written and verbal communication skills.
- Experience of building large scale, high-performance systems in a complex, multi-tiered, distributed environment.
- Bachelor's degree in Computer Science or a related field
- Logistics background or adjacent industries.
- A love of simple, well-tested code that is easy to extend and hard to break.
- A bias for action. When you see a problem, you solve it.
- Experience of managing engineering teams at startups before, particularly during periods of rapid growth and organizational change.
- Experience of driving the engineering best practices for full software development life cycle, including coding standards, code reviews, source control management, continuous deployments, testing, and operations.
- Master's degree in Computer Science or a related field.